Transaction 18777450e70babeac54195df80b02093feb55891b2ae7f183a21c041f614ec33
1 Input
1 Output
-
18777450e70babeac54195df80b02093feb55891b2ae7f183a21c041f614ec33:0
- value
- 1045283
- script pubkey
- OP_0 OP_PUSHBYTES_20 d81bfc327f09b17c1e4288aea631fd0192cdb40f
- address
- bc1qmqdlcvnlpxchc8jz3zh2vv0aqxfvmdq080zcgq